Zambrano Tosses No-Hitter
Carlos Zambrano pitched a complete game no-hitter in a neutral stadium to make up a game rained out by Hurricane Ike. He issues one walk and hit one batter while facing one mroe than the minimum and striking out 10. Milwaukee's stadium has eben asking for a no-no lately. Sabthia almost pitched one (I believe that was at home, can't remember) and them Chris Young almost pitched one at Milwaukee last week.
